This is in response to your June 10, 2005, letter requesting a fee waiver for the Shearon Harris Nuclear Power Plants, Unit 1 (Harris) license amendment request for transitioning to the new fire protection rule. Your request is based on your proposal that Harris be considered a pilot plant for the initial implementation of performance-based fire protection using National Fire Protection Association Standard NFPA-805 under 10 CFR 50.48(c). For the reasons below, I am granting a fee waiver in accordance with the applicable provisions of 10 CFR 170.11.

On May 11, 2004, the Commission approved the new risk-informed, performance-based fire protection rule, 10 CFR 50.48(c), as an alternative to the deterministic requirements of 10 CFR Part 50, Appendix R, Fire Protection Program for Nuclear Power Facilities Operating Prior to January 1, 1979. The transition to the new licensing basis is voluntary. The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) has accepted Progress Energys voluntary offer for Harris to be a pilot plant to transition to 10 CFR 50.48(c). At the end of the transition, the licensee will submit a license amendment request to change to the new licensing basis.

At Harris, the NRC staff will be able to observe and review the transition to 10 CFR 50.48(c), as it progresses. The insights gained will be used to update inspection procedures. In addition, the license amendment submitted by Harris will be used to prepare a template for future license amendment requests and to update the standard review plan for plants that plan to adopt 10 CFR 50.48(c). Based on this, the waiver of 10 CFR Part 170 fees for the review of this license amendment request is appropriate.
